要を得る (ようをえる) Japanese meaning | Kotomora
Meanings 1
expression, ichidan verb
to the point ; pertinent ; apt
Used to describe a statement, answer, or remark that captures the essential point. Often appears in the negative form 要を得ない (missing the point) or as 要を得た (to the point).

Kanji 要 need, main point, essence Similar words 的まと を 射い る 的を射る means 'to hit the mark' or 'to be exactly right,' often used for a precise answer or action. 要を得る focuses more on being concise and capturing the essential point, while 的を射る emphasizes accuracy.
ポイントを 押お さえる ポイントを押さえる is a more casual, modern phrase meaning 'to grasp the key points.' 要を得る is a more formal, set expression often used in writing or formal speech.
Etymology A fixed expression combining 要 (point, essential) and 得る (to get, to obtain), literally 'to get the point.' The phrase has been used in Japanese for centuries to describe something that captures the essence of a matter.
